Abstract

The invention relates to technology for producing medlar active freeze-dried powder and capsules by a vacuum freeze-drying method. The technology selects medlar fruits as a basic raw material to produce the medlar freeze-dried powder through cleaning, pre-freezing, sublimating, analytical drying, crushing, packaging, finishing and other process technology, and the medlar freeze-dried powder can be used as a raw material for capsules, fruit jelly, fruit jam, fruit juice and other serial foods, in particular a capsule product which can cover flavor of Chinese medicines brought by the capsule product self, can be eaten conveniently and quickly, and solves the problems of overstocked products planted in large scale and sluggish sale. The product also has the characteristic of low production cost, and plays dual effects in developing resources and maintaining thermal sensitivity active functional substances.

Description

The technology of preparing of medlar active freeze-dried powder and capsule
Technical field
The invention belongs to the healthy food industry field, be specifically related to a kind of technology of preparing of utilizing vacuum freeze-drying method to produce medlar active freeze-dried powder and capsule thereof.
Technical background
Matrimony vine is a Solanaceae Lycium plant, another name: the fruit of Chinese wolfberry, red fruit, FRUCTUS LYCII etc., be used as medicine with ripe dry fruit, and crude drug claims the fruit of Chinese wolfberry.
Fruit of Chinese wolfberry fruit mainly contains fructose, protein, fat, multivitamin and various trace elements, and contains nicotinic acid, betaine, carrotene etc.Pharmacological research shows that the fruit of Chinese wolfberry can strengthen the human immunological competence, have suppress growth of cancer cells and increase blood, reducing blood lipid and protect the liver, lipotropy.Be commonly used for the function medicament of nourishing liver and kidney, benefiting shrewd head clinically, the fruit of Chinese wolfberry and LBP-X thereof cure mainly giddy, dizzy, tinnitus, hypopsia, cough due to consumptive disease, ache of the spinal column, seminal emission, diabetes, etc. disease, the effect such as improvement, diabetes, skin disease, male sterility that is used for senile symptom is remarkable.Therefore, has the extensive exploitation prospect.
Summary of the invention
The objective of the invention is to utilize vacuum freeze-drying method to produce medlar active freeze-dried powder and capsule thereof, selecting fruit of Chinese wolfberry fruit for use is basic material.Through technologies such as cleaning, pre-freeze, distillation, parsing-desiccation, pulverizing, packing, capsule finished products, obtain medlar active freeze-dried powder, be rich in LBP-X, can be used as series foods such as preparation capsule, fruit juice.This product has the low characteristics of production cost, and plays the double effects of exploiting natural resources and keeping heat-sensitive active functional substances.
Concrete operations step of the present invention is as follows:
The first step, clean, drain fruit of Chinese wolfberry fruit standby.
Second step, the fruit of Chinese wolfberry fruit after will draining are pre-freeze below-26~-30 ℃, and vacuum is 50~100Pa, keep constant temperature 1~1.5 hour.
The 3rd step, will go up fruit of Chinese wolfberry lyophilization between-32~-35 ℃ of obtaining of step, in order to the carrying out of the transmission and the distillation of heat.
The 4th step, will go up the fruit of Chinese wolfberry fruit parsing-desiccation that obtains of step, between 50~55 ℃ of the temperature, vacuum 20~60Pa, is medlar active freeze-dried powder through pulverizing at 4~8 hours time.
The 5th step, will go up the medlar active freeze-dried powder that obtains of step and incapsulate, obtain capsule product.
The capsule product that the present invention makes has been covered the taste of traditional Chinese medicine of himself bringing, and instant is quick, has solved the establishing in large scale product overloading, the problem of slack market.
The specific embodiment
Embodiment 1,
With the pretreatment of raw material of fruit of Chinese wolfberry fruit, pre-freeze below-29 ℃, vacuum is 60Pa, kept constant temperature 1.2 hours, in-33 ℃ of lyophilizations (also claiming primary drying), at 53 ℃, 5 hours (also claiming redrying) of 30Pa parsing-desiccation, through pulverize, metering packing obtains the finished product storage.
Embodiment 2,
With the pretreatment of raw material of fruit of Chinese wolfberry fruit, pre-freeze below-28 ℃, vacuum is 80Pa, keeps constant temperature 1.1 hours, and-34 ℃ of lyophilizations, at 50 ℃, the 40Pa parsing-desiccation, obtains the finished product storage through pulverizing, metering packing at 6 hours time.
Embodiment 3,
With the pretreatment of raw material of fruit of Chinese wolfberry fruit ,-27 ℃ of pre-freezes, vacuum is 90Pa, keeps constant temperature 1 hour ,-32 ℃ of lyophilizations, and below 52 ℃, vacuum 45Pa, parsing-desiccation 7 hours incapsulates after pulverizing, measuring, and obtains the finished product storage.
